The Digital Shift in Medical Licensing
Typically, medical licensing was a localized, manual process. Today, the Federation of State Medical Boards (FSMB) and individual state regulatory bodies have actually digitized the bulk of their operations. This shift is not merely about benefit; it is about data accuracy and speed.

For specialists seeking an affordable path, the "online" element describes the application and verification process. It is important to keep in mind that a genuine medical license can not be "purchased" as an item; rather, the application for licensure is finished through digital platforms.

Obtaining a license economically is frequently a matter of "doing it right the very first time" to avoid reapplication charges or late charges.
1. Use the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C)
For doctors who require to practice in numerous states-- particularly those in telehealth-- the IMLC is the most affordable and time-efficient tool. While there is a processing charge, the expedited nature of the Compact conserves numerous hours in administrative labor.
2. Utilize Employer Reimbursement
Numerous health care systems, private practices, and locum tenens agencies provide "Licensure Reimbursement" as part of their benefits bundle. Before paying of pocket, professionals must review their employment agreement. Typically, the expense of an "online" license can be completely alleviated by the employer.
3. Preserve a "Cradle-to-Grave" Credentials File
Among the most substantial covert costs in licensing is the duplicated cost for credential confirmation from medical schools and residency programs. By making use of the FCVS, a professional pays a one-time fee to validate their identity, medical education, and postgraduate training. This digital file can then be sent to multiple state boards for a fraction of the expense of manual confirmation.

The rise of telehealth has actually necessitated a brand-new method to cost. A physician practicing nationwide may need 50 various licenses. In reaction, numerous states have actually presented "Limited Telehealth Registrations," which are often cheaper and easier to acquire than a full, unlimited medical license.

No. Licensing is handled at the state level. Nevertheless, the IMLC permits for an expedited procedure to acquire licenses in over 30 taking part states and areas.
2. Can one acquire a medical license completely online?
Yes, the procedure of using, sending documents, and paying costs is entirely online. Nevertheless, physical requirements such as fingerprinting and the original medical degree should still be validated through authorities channels.
3. The length of time does the online licensing process take?
On average, it takes 60 to 90 days. Utilizing services like the IMLC can reduce this to as little as 2 to 3 weeks for certain states.
4. What is the most inexpensive method to get a license for numerous states?
The most budget friendly technique is to utilize the FCVS for credential storage and after that apply through the IMLC. This prevents paying individual confirmation costs to schools and healthcare facilities for every single single state.
5. Do online medical licenses end?
All medical licenses have an expiration date, normally each to 2 years. Renewal is likewise dealt with through online portals and generally costs less than the initial application.
